Position Summary

The Warehouse Specialist I is responsible for supporting daily warehouse operations, including order picking, staging, inventory replenishment, shipping, receiving, returns processing, and maintaining a clean, safe, and organized distribution center. The role requires accuracy, attention to detail, and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Pick, prepare, palletize, and stage customer orders for shipment.
  • Count and verify staged orders to ensure shipment accuracy.
  • Replenish warehouse picking locations and maintain inventory organization.
  • Operate forklifts and other material handling equipment safely.
  • Complete daily equipment inspections and perform basic equipment maintenance, including battery charging and watering.
  • Load and unload trailers following company safety procedures.
  • Receive incoming shipments, verify product accuracy, and stock inventory in designated locations.
  • Process customer returns, inspect returned products, complete required documentation, and prepare customer credits.
  • Pick, verify, overpack, consolidate, and process parcel shipments as needed.
  • Utilize carrier systems and shipping software to process outbound shipments.
  • Audit international shipping documentation for completeness and accuracy.
  • Maintain warehouse documentation and prepare records for filing.
  • Communicate effectively with management regarding warehouse operations and returns processing.
  • Follow all company policies, GMP standards, FDA guidelines, and applicable regulatory requirements.
  • Perform general housekeeping and participate in continuous improvement initiatives such as Safety, 5S, and Lean programs.
  • Work overtime when required to meet shipping and operational goals.
